HarmonyOS 初体验 (四)项目运行
- 上一篇
- 运行hello world
- 一共两种方式
- 模拟器
- 远程模拟器
- 本地模拟器
- 真机设备
- 模拟器
- 一共两种方式
- 远程模拟器运行
- 在DevEco Studio菜单栏,单击Tools > Device Manager
-
在Remote Emulator页签中单击Sign In,在浏览器中弹出华为开发者联盟帐号登录界面,请输入已实名认证的华为开发者联盟帐号的用户名和密码进行登录。
-
安装设备,点击install
- 在设备列表中,选择Phone设备P50,并单击按钮,运行模拟器。
-
单击DevEco Studio工具栏中的按钮运行工程,或使用默认快捷键Shift+F10(macOS为Control+R)运行工程。
-
DevEco Studio会启动应用/服务的编译构建,完成后应用/服务即可运行在模拟器上。
- 本地模拟器
-
和远程模拟器区别
-
Local Emulator是创建和运行在本地计算机上的,不需要登录授权,在运行和调试应用/服务时,由于没有网络数据的交换,因此可以保持很好的流畅性和稳定性;但是需要耗费一定的计算机磁盘资源,具体的资源要求
-
- 单击File > Settings > SDK(macOS系统为DevEco Studio > Preferences > SDK),下拉框选择HarmonyOS,勾选并下载Platforms下的System-image和Tools下的Emulator资源。
- 单击菜单栏的Tools > Device Manager,在Local Emulator页签,单击Edit设置本地模拟器的存储路径Local emulator location,默认存储在C盘目录下。
- 在Local Emulator页签中,单击右下角的New Emulator按钮,创建一个本地模拟器。
- 在创建模拟器界面,可以选择一个默认的设备;同时也可以单击New Hardware或默认设备后的克隆图标,添加一个新设备,以便自定义设备的相关参数,如尺寸、分辨率、内存等参数
- 在设备管理器页面,单击启动模拟器。
- 不支持的
-
-
本地真机运行
-
https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V2/run_phone_tablat-0000001064774652-V2
- USB连接方式
-
IP Connection连接方式
- 已将Phone/Tablet和PC连接到同一WLAN网络
- 已获取Phone/Tablet端的IP地址,可通过设置 > 关于手机/关于平板 > 状态信息 > IP地址进行查看
- Phone/Tablet上的5555端口为打开状态,默认是关闭状态,可以通过使用USB连接方式连接上设备后,在PC中执行如下命令打开。
hdc tmode port 5555
- 在DevEco Studio菜单栏中,单击Tools>IP Connection,输入连接设备的IP地址,单击,连接正常后,设备状态为online。
- 在菜单栏中,单击Run>Run'模块名称'或,或使用默认快捷键Shift+F10(macOS为Control+R)运行应用/服务。
- DevEco Studio启动HAP的编译构建和安装。安装成功后,Phone/Tablet会自动运行安装的HarmonyOS应用/服务。
-
-
下一篇
本文来自博客园,作者:zwjvzwj,转载请注明原文链接:https://www.cnblogs.com/zwjvzwj/p/17919222.html